The first thing to understand is that Dogecoin, unlike traditional fiat currencies, isn't readily available at your local bank. You'll need to use a cryptocurrency exchange or a peer-to-peer (P2P) platform. These platforms act as intermediaries, allowing you to trade fiat currency (like USD, EUR, or GBP) for DOGE.
Choosing the Right Exchange: The world of cryptocurrency exchanges can be overwhelming, so let's break down some key factors to consider:
Fees: Exchanges charge fees for various services, including trading fees (a percentage of your trade value), deposit fees, and withdrawal fees. Lower fees mean more DOGE in your wallet! Compare fee structures carefully before settling on an exchange.
Security: Security is paramount in the cryptocurrency world. Look for exchanges with robust security measures, including two-factor authentication (2FA), cold storage for a significant portion of their assets, and a proven track record of protecting user funds. Read reviews and look for evidence of security breaches (or the lack thereof) before entrusting your money to an exchange.
User-Friendliness: Some exchanges boast advanced features that might be overwhelming for beginners. Choose an exchange with an intuitive interface, helpful documentation, and responsive customer support, especially if you're new to cryptocurrency trading.
Available Cryptocurrencies: While you're primarily interested in DOGE, some exchanges offer a wider range of cryptocurrencies, allowing for diversification if you choose to explore other digital assets in the future.
Regulation and Compliance: Ensure the exchange you choose is compliant with relevant regulations in your jurisdiction. This helps protect you from scams and ensures a more trustworthy trading experience.

Beyond Exchanges: Peer-to-Peer (P2P) Trading:
P2P platforms connect buyers and sellers directly. You can find individuals willing to trade fiat currency for DOGE, often with payment methods like PayPal or bank transfers. While potentially offering more flexibility, P2P trading carries higher risks, including the possibility of scams. Proceed with extreme caution and only use reputable P2P platforms with robust escrow systems.
Securing Your Dogecoin:
Once you've acquired your DOGE, it's crucial to secure it properly. Leaving your DOGE on an exchange exposes it to potential hacking or platform vulnerabilities. The best practice is to transfer your DOGE to a personal wallet.
Types of Dogecoin Wallets:
* Software Wallets: These are downloaded and installed on your computer or mobile device. They offer more control over your private keys but are vulnerable if your device is compromised.
* Hardware Wallets: These are physical devices that store your private keys offline, offering the highest level of security. They are generally considered the safest option, but they require a small upfront investment.
* Paper Wallets: These involve printing your public and private keys on paper. While simple, they are susceptible to physical damage or loss.
Choosing the right wallet depends on your technical expertise and risk tolerance. Research different wallets and choose one that aligns with your needs and security preferences.
